Mortgage and Refinance Interest Rates Outlook for August 25, 2025: Implications for Financial Markets

As we look ahead to August 25, 2025, the news regarding mortgage and refinance interest rates suggests that rates are expected to remain relatively stable throughout the year. This stability can have significant implications for various sectors of the financial markets, both in the short term and long term.

Short-Term Impacts

1. Real Estate Market:

  • Potentially Affected Indices: The S&P 500 (SPX), Dow Jones Industrial Average (DJIA), and Real Estate Select Sector SPDR Fund (XLR).
  • Impact: If mortgage rates remain stable, home buying activity is likely to sustain, as potential buyers may feel encouraged to enter the market without the fear of rising borrowing costs. This can lead to a buoyant real estate sector, positively impacting related stocks and indices.

2. Banking Sector:

  • Potentially Affected Stocks: Major banks like JPMorgan Chase (JPM), Bank of America (BAC), and Wells Fargo (WFC).
  • Impact: Banks may see stable mortgage lending volumes, which could support their earnings. On the flip side, if rates are low for an extended period, net interest margins could tighten if banks are unable to pass on lower rates to consumers.

Long-Term Impacts

1. Economic Growth:

  • Impact: Stable mortgage rates can contribute to steady consumer spending and investment in housing, which are vital components of economic growth. Over time, this could lead to more robust GDP growth and a favorable environment for stocks.

2. Inflation and Monetary Policy:

  • Impact: If mortgage rates remain low, it could indicate a stable inflation outlook, which may influence the Federal Reserve’s monetary policy. A sustained low-rate environment might lead to continued accommodative policies, thereby supporting the equity markets.

3. Investment Strategies:

  • Impact: Investors might shift their strategies towards real estate and REITs (Real Estate Investment Trusts) if they anticipate a stable interest rate environment. This could lead to increased capital inflows into these sectors, potentially driving up valuations.

Historical Context

Historically, periods of stable mortgage rates have often coincided with periods of economic growth and increased consumer confidence. For example, during the years 2010-2015, mortgage rates were at historically low levels, which helped bolster the housing market and contributed to a recovery in the U.S. economy post-2008 financial crisis. This stability led to a prolonged bull market in equities and a resurgence in consumer spending.
